What does a periodontist do?

A periodontist specializes in the gums and the bone that supports your teeth. After dental school they complete three additional years of training in treating gum disease, performing gum grafts and bone grafts, and placing dental implants. They handle everything from deep cleanings for gingivitis to surgery for advanced periodontitis.

When should I see a periodontist?

See a periodontist if your gums bleed easily, look red or swollen, are pulling away from your teeth, or if you have persistent bad breath or loose teeth. Your general dentist may also refer you when gum pockets get too deep for a regular cleaning, or when you’re considering a dental implant to replace a missing tooth.
